Subject: WRKDBF's "F7=Select Record" function

I am seriously considering removing the "F7=Select Records" functionality of
WRKDBF and have been for a long time. With the vastly superior "F18=SQL"
functionality it is basically obsolete in my opinion. The scan limit (which
defaults to 5000 records read) often reads too few records to fill up a
subfile page, which in turn confuses the user into thinking they're looking
at all the selected records. Not. I personally never press F7 - ever.

But I don't want to mess up people if it is an often-used function. So what
say you? Can I remove without causing too many issues?
